Akebono Brake Pad Squeal
I recently installed Akebono ceramic brake pads all around, and am very impressed with the lack of brake dust. However, as I have seen mentioned before, I am getting some brake squeal, from the right front in particular. I believe that I must not have used the "brake paste" properly when I installed them or maybe I have not bedded them in correctly. Can anyone explain how these procedures should have been done?

i called akebono direct to ask about bedding the brake pads. i was told no bedding was required at all.
as for the brake lube it goes on the back of the pads wear they make contact with the caliper.
try filing the leading edge of the pad that squeals just a bit to take some of the shrpness off the pad. this may help.
for me i have no squeal at all with the euros. but a tiny amount of squeal in reverse when backing out of the garage. i replaced my oem rotors with drilled and slotted and all the noise stopped. could be a groove in your rotors
